DESCRIPTION
First edition of The Story of Rosina and Other Verses by Austin Dobson in the original publishers gilt decorated red cloth binding.
Beautifully illustrated throughout the text with vignette illustrations by Hugh Thompson.
A lovely first edition work by the nineteenth century English poet.
Prior owners ink inscription to the first free endpaper from 1914.
CONDITION
In the original publishers cloth binding. Externally, smart. There is some bumping to the head and tail of the spine and minor bumping to the extremities. There is a small mark to the rear board. Prior owners ink inscription to the first free endpaper from 1914. Internally, firmly bound. The pages are bright and clean with the occasional spot.

GLOSSARY OF TERMS
Overall Condition
(Dustwrapper condition rating is shown after that for the book itself, where a dustwrapper is present)
Fine- Very well preserved copy showing very little wear
Very Good Indeed- Only one or two minor faults, really a very attractive copy
Very Good- Quite a wide term meaning no major faults but probably several smaller ones
often expected given the age of the book, but still a respectable copy
Good- Meaning not very good. Some more serious faults as will
be described in the condition report under condition
Good Only- Meaning one or more faults that could really do with repair
Fair- As with good only above but with other faults
leaving a compromised copy even after repair
Poor- Really bad and possibly seriously incomplete.
We only sell books in this condition where their rarity or value makes them
attractive none the less. Major defects will be described.
